Gene Gene information from NCBI Gene database.
Entrez ID 2977
Gene name Guanylate cyclase 1 soluble subunit alpha 2
Gene symbol GUCY1A2
Synonyms (NCBI Gene)
GC-SA2GUC1A2
Chromosome 11
Chromosome location 11q22.3
Summary Soluble guanylate cyclases are heterodimeric proteins that catalyze the conversion of GTP to 3`,5`-cyclic GMP and pyrophosphate. The protein encoded by this gene is an alpha subunit of this complex and it interacts with a beta subunit to form the guanylat

Protein Protein information from UniProt database.
UniProt ID Unique identifier for the protein in the UniProt database. Click to view detailed protein information.
P33402
Protein name Guanylate cyclase soluble subunit alpha-2 (GCS-alpha-2) (EC 4.6.1.2)
Protein function Has guanylyl cyclase on binding to the beta-1 subunit.; Isoform 2 acts as a negative regulator of guanylyl cyclase activity as it forms non-functional heterodimers with the beta subunits.

Tissue specificity TISSUE SPECIFICITY: Isoform 1 is expressed in fetal brain, liver, colon, endothelium and testis. Isoform 2 is expressed only in liver, colon and endothelium.
